WebOct 20, 2012 · There are two main types of attributions: external (situational) and internal (dispositional). We make an external attribution when we explain someone's behaviour by situation.For example, if we see a person A hitting person B, we could presume that person B must have done something to upset person A, or that person A got drunk, etc. WebJan 1, 1991 · Anderson's (1991) two-stage model of attribution indicates that during the first "problem formulation" stage, possible attributions for the situations are produced and "knowledge structures ...
